💡 Industry Pro Tip
When estimating your environmental damage claim, it’s crucial to document everything meticulously. Take photos, gather witness statements, and keep records of any correspondence with responsible parties or government agencies. This documentation not only strengthens your claim but also aids in presenting a clear and compelling case to legal representatives. Furthermore, consulting with environmental experts can provide additional insights into the extent of damage and potential restoration costs, significantly refining your claim estimate.
FAQ
What types of environmental damage can I claim for? You can claim for various types of environmental damage, including but not limited to air and water pollution, soil contamination, and habitat destruction. Each case varies based on specific circumstances and legal definitions in your jurisdiction.
How accurate is the calculator? While the calculator provides a preliminary estimate, it should not be regarded as a definitive assessment of your claim. Various legal, environmental, and situational factors can influence the final amount, so consulting with a legal professional is recommended for an accurate evaluation.
Can I use this calculator for business-related environmental claims? Yes, the calculator can be used for both personal and business-related environmental claims. However, the specifics of the claim process may differ, and it is advisable to seek expert legal advice for business-related claims.
